Groen DH-40C_NAT Technical Specs
The Groen DH-40C_NAT tilting kettle features a stainless steel, floor-mounted control console with a width range of 39 to 48 inches, a depth of 34.63 inches, and a height of 43.13 inches. It weighs approximately 640 lbs, mounted on bullet feet for stability. Equipped with a 316 stainless steel liner and 2/3 jacket, it incorporates electronic Classic controls rated IPX6 for water resistance. The appliance runs on natural gas, supporting 100,000 BTU with a 50 PSI input, operating efficiently up to 2000 feet elevation. Its construction meets NSF and cCSAus standards, and it’s made in the USA, designed for demanding commercial kitchen environments. Maintenance involves disassembly for cleaning, supported by stainless steel components that ensure longevity and sanitation. Power requirements include a connection to 50 PSI gas supply, ensuring consistent performance during extended use.
- Electrical Requirements: Natural gas, 50 PSI line pressure, 100,000 BTU burner.
- Construction: Stainless steel with a 316 liner, durable and easy to clean.
- Dimensions: Width 39–48", depth 34.63", height 43.13".
- Weight: 640 lbs for stability during operation.
- Features: Crank tilt mechanism, electronic classic controls IPX6 rated.
- Installation: Floor-mounted with bullet feet, suitable for permanent placement.
What is a commercial tilting kettle?
A commercial tilting kettle is a heavy-duty cooking appliance designed to prepare large quantities of food in institutional, restaurant, or catering environments. It features a large capacity, typically 40 gallons or more, with a tilting mechanism for easy pouring and cleaning. Made from corrosion-resistant stainless steel, these kettles are engineered for durability and efficient heat transfer, supporting high-volume cooking with precise temperature control.
